#1a9b54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a9b54 is composed of 10.2% red, 60.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 35.5%. #1a9b54 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ffa8 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1a9b54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a9b54 has RGB values of R:26, G:155,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1743700.

Shades and Tints of #1a9b54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f2f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a9b54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595c5a is the less saturated color, while #05b052 is the most saturated one.
